MOBILE PHONES

At the commencement of the school day:

  1. Students will surrender their mobile device to the school office and sign the register.
  2. The device will be placed in a secure container with other student devices and kept at the office for the day.
  3. At the end of the day, students will collect their device from the school office prior to leaving the school grounds.

 

Don't forget - students are not allowed to use mobile devices on site. If you need to make changes to afternoon pick up arrangements, please contact the office, rather than directly through your child.

 

As we welcome new families to our school it is timely to review our afternoon dismissal procedures. 

 

Car Line at Clubb Crescent and Kiora Road

The majority of our students are collected in the afternoon by one of our car line options. Children will be walked to their correct area by a teacher and below is a copy of the Management Plan that was created for our school by Sutherland Shire Council. Please take a moment to familiarise yourself with this document.

All students need to be able to independently enter the vehicle and place their seatbelt on without assistance as cars cannot stop on the turning circle and all persons must remain in the car, with the engine always running. If your child is attending turning circle, please have a A4 sign with your child’s first name and last name or class clearly shown in your vehicle as you enter so the teacher on the microphone can call for your child.

Hold Steady Counselling is running a skatepark-based therapy program in the Shire called “Ride It Out”, which will be running for six weeks during Term 1. Ride it Out uses cognitive behaviour therapy, play therapy and experiential learning to educate and provide strategies to both parents and kids for either ADHD learning and coaching or emotional regulation. 

 

The program is designed for children aged 8–12 and focuses on building focus and attention, emotional regulation, resilience, and confidence through strengths based learnings. Each week combines practical skills with therapeutic activities to help children better understand and manage their emotions in a fun and engaging way.
